Solid living, rural views
This is a home where life feels simple, solid and well cared for. Built in the 1940s, it carries the warmth and character of its era, with beautiful native timber detailing and craftsmanship you can feel the moment you walk inside. Lovingly maintained and presented in tidy condition, it offers comfortable living as it stands, with scope to update over time if that’s on your wish list. The combined kitchen and dining area forms the heart of the home, an easy, functional space for everyday living. The separate lounge is cosy and inviting, centered around an upgraded woodburner that makes winter evenings warm and relaxed. The bathroom includes a full bath, ideal for families or anyone who enjoys a long soak, while a separate shower in the laundry and a separate toilet add practical convenience. Set on a generous quarter-acre section, the grounds are both productive and beautifully established. Raised vegetable beds, a glasshouse, fruit trees and bird aviaries sit alongside a lovely lawn, all framed by neatly edged gardens filled with shrubs and flowering plants that bring colour throughout the seasons. A concrete pathway connects each corner of the yard, making it easy to move between spaces, and a woodshed is neatly tucked away for everyday use. The garage provides excellent workshop space, complemented by an adjoining hobby room. Open the bi-fold windows and enjoy views across the gardens to the surrounding farmland. The backyard is private and peaceful, with Wilson Park just down the road for even more outdoor enjoyment. A genuine, well-built home with heart, space and potential to make your own.
